Eine visuelle Weltsprache | Dialogwerkstatt
TUQTULI is a practical, low-threshold tool for bridging language barriers.
Juli Gudehus’s principle TUQTULI strings signs together like words, enabling communication without a shared language, interpreters, or apps—such as while traveling, in refugee situations, or in humanitarian aid. Sequences of pictograms convey more complex messages, allowing people from different backgrounds to communicate.
